     Make sure the specification matched if using 3rd party DC adapters 1. Introduction The DIGITUS® HDMI Extender Splitter Set extends an AV signal from the source device over a distance of up to 70 m and distributes it onto 4 screens in UHD resolution (4K/60Hz). Supports CAT 6/7/8 cables.
  • Page 3: Package Content

    2. Features 1. Supports 4K2K/60Hz (HDR, 4:4:4) 2. R232 signal transmission 3. Video bandwidth: 18 GBPS 4. Maximum transmission distance(UHD 4K2K): 70 m 5. POC (Power over Cable) - Only the transmitter unit requires an external power adapter. 6. HDMI loop-out to the transmitter unit 7.

Q: Why there is no image output on the display device? 1) Please check the power supply and all the cables are well-connected. 2) Please check whether there is an HDMI signal input.
  • Page 14 Q: Why does the TV have a snowy/fuzzy screen? 1) Please change the HDMI cable or use a shorter HDMI cable. 2) The recommended length of the HDMI cable connected to the transmitter is ≤3 meters, and the recommended length of the HDMI cable connected to the receiver is ≤5 meters.
